Título: | Label-Free Pathogen Detection with Sensor Chips Assembled from Peptide Nanotubes |
Autor: | Rica, Roberto de la ; Mendoza Gómez, Ernest CSIC ORCID; Lechuga, Laura M. CSIC ORCID ; Matsui, Hiroshi | Palabras clave: | Bionanotechnology Peptide nanotubes Self-assembly Sensors Viruses |
Fecha de publicación: | 1-dic-2008 | Editor: | Wiley-Blackwell | Citación: | Angewandte Chemie - International Edition 47(50): 9752-9755 (2008) | Resumen: | A robust viral sensor was developed by bridging a pair of gold electrodes with antibody-coated peptide nanotubes. The nanotubes concentrated the target virus on their surface by molecular recognition between the antibody and the virus (see picture). The nanotubes fit perfectly within the electric field line distribution to enable the extremely sensitive impedimetric detection of viral particles. | Descripción: | 4 páginas, 3 figuras.-- Supporting information for this article is available on the WWW under http://dx.doi.org/10.1002/anie.200804299. | Versión del editor: | http://dx.doi.org/10.1002/anie.200804299 | URI: | http://hdl.handle.net/10261/31378 | DOI: | 10.1002/anie.200804299 | ISSN: | 1433-7851 |
